Visualizzazione dei risultati da 1 a 5 su 5
  1. #1

    come si fa a leggere l'URL di una pagina?

    Salve, ho un sito dove inserisco periodicamente delle news.
    Alla fine della news ho inserito un modulino per l'invio di un commento.

    Purtroppo questo modulo è uguale per tutti gli articoli, quindi non mi è sempre facile capire quale commento associare a quale news.

    Ci sarebbe un modo per cui nella mail che ricevo, è segnato anche l'URL della pagina da dove arriva il commento?

    Devo dire che nel modulo ho una frase di questo tipo

    <?
    ################# CHECKING IP ADRESS ########### Sonntag, 18. Februar 2001
    echo "<input type=hidden name=ipadress value=$REMOTE_ADDR>";
    echo "<input type=hidden name=referer value=$HTTP_REFERER>";
    ?>


    nel form a cui punta ho inserito quanto segue

    $ipadress = $_POST["ipadress"];
    $referer = $_POST["referer"];
    ...
    Userinfos
    Sender: $ipadress
    Referer: $referer
    ...

    Nella mail che ricevo invece vedo solo:
    ...
    Userinfos
    Sender:
    Referer:
    ...

    Grazie

    Enertop



    Il sito è www.enertop.it

    un articolo di esempio è

    http://www.enertop.it/energia-altern...caldaiegas.php
    enertop.it

  2. #2
    Utente di HTML.it L'avatar di span
    Registrato dal
    Jan 2004
    Messaggi
    1,644
    con $_SERVER['PHP_SELF']

  3. #3
    Grazie Span per la celere risposta,



    ho provato ad inserire nella pagina del commento

    echo "<input type=hidden name=pagina value=$_SERVER['PHP_SELF']>";

    al disotto degli altri input hidden

    Mi appare il seguente errore

    Parse error: syntax error, unexpected T_ENCAPSED_AND_WHITESPACE, expecting T_STRING or T_VARIABLE or T_NUM_STRING in /home/mhd-01/www.enertop.it/htdocs/320_commentaarticolo.inc on line 38


    Cosa ho sbagliato?

    Grazie ancora

    Enertop
    enertop.it

  4. #4
    Originariamente inviato da enertop
    Grazie Span per la celere risposta,



    ho provato ad inserire nella pagina del commento

    echo "<input type=hidden name=pagina value=$_SERVER['PHP_SELF']>";

    Cosa ho sbagliato?
    echo "<input type=hidden name=pagina value=" . $_SERVER['PHP_SELF'] . ">";


    va?
    sopra la panca la capra campa, sotto la panca la suddetta decede (soffrendo).
    (il mio vero nome è davidino ^_^)

  5. #5
    SIIIIII
    Grazie Pino!!! E' una figata!! Funziona!!

    Grazie ancora ad entrambi

    Ciao

    Enertop.it

    www.enertop.it
    fonti rinnovabili - energie alternative
    enertop.it

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.